Is shampoo a thing of the past? Existing clinical consensus says, no.


The tail is hence qualified of eliminating the oily down payments on the hair, while the head affixes them to the water in order to wash them away. Most of these oily deposits are due to sebum, an all-natural material generated by a gland at the origin of the hair that keeps it oiled yet likewise makes hair look greasy as it constructs up.

Much like with oil on a plate, the result of simply warm water is never ever perfect.


Various other deposits from styling products or outside contamination (which water or vinegar are no much better at removing) would still develop up and obtain caught in the sebum. try here This can aggravate the scalp and possibly disrupt hair development. Still, not all surfactants are sulfate-based, so does it make feeling to choose sulfate-free hair shampoos? "People have actually vilified sulfate surfactants [] due to the fact that sulfates are harsher on the skin than various other surfactant choices, however they are the best at cleansing, they are the most inexpensive, they're the most conveniently available, the most quickly produced," said the study's co-author, Courtney Thompson, researcher at the University of Sheffield.


"You can develop a sulfate-containing shampoo to actually be gentler than a non-sulfate-containing hair shampoo," Wong verified. Wong reckons that a possible aspect behind the activity towards staying clear of items in basic may come from apps which scan checklists of ingredients and emphasize allegedly hazardous ones. "Those apps are really one-dimensional: if it's in there, it's bad; if it's not therein, it's excellent.


And yet, even more and more brand names are moving far from sulfates and supplying alternate solutions, most likely due to the fact that "they have actually surrendered more helpful hints on attempting to convince customers," she stated. Next on shampoo manufacturers' order of business is to become a lot more ecologically lasting. There are two targets to minimize: influence of the production and transportation procedures and damage to the drainage system.

Various other research by Thompson in cooperation with Unilever showed that a naturally degradable component which was formerly located not to function well could be efficient in a various solution. Naturally degradable components need to constantly be preferred, because non-biodegradable ones finish up developing microplastics when they drop the drainpipe. That is why fine-grained study is required in order to recognize how finest to develop shampoo to accomplish the preferred impacts at the least ecological and financial expense.

Sulfates make your shampoo lather, creating the suds that we have actually involved love and correspond with that said fresh, tidy feeling in the shower. Much more technically, sulfates are surfactants and they clean your hair, removing accumulate, dirt and dead skin cells from your scalp.
